For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 987 students in Waialua, HI (there are 1 private school, serving 110 private students). 92% of all K-12 students in Waialua, HI are educated in public schools (compared to the HI state average of 81%).
The top-ranked public schools in Waialua, HI are Waialua Elementary School and Waialua High & Intermediate School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Waialua, HI public schools have an average math proficiency score of 48% (versus the Hawaii public school average of 39%), and reading proficiency score of 65% (versus the 52% statewide average). Schools in Waialua have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Hawaii public schools.
Minority enrollment is 75%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Hawaii public school average of 89% (majority Asian).
